diff --git a/src/platforms/mp-weixin/helpers/enhance-system-info.js b/src/platforms/mp-weixin/helpers/enhance-system-info.js index 638aaf57e0c9c18541374353080a6e0cb02e3c08..e618ea41cc6d292ff05f0bdf4699d7a72d8c6c6e 100644 --- a/src/platforms/mp-weixin/helpers/enhance-system-info.js +++ b/src/platforms/mp-weixin/helpers/enhance-system-info.js @@ -79,7 +79,7 @@ export function populateParameters (result) { if (__PLATFORM__ === 'mp-alipay') { _SDKVersion = my.SDKVersion } // hostLanguage - const hostLanguage = language.replace(/_/g, '-') + const hostLanguage = (language || '').replace(/_/g, '-') // wx.getAccountInfoSync diff --git a/src/platforms/mp-weixin/helpers/get-app-base-info.js b/src/platforms/mp-weixin/helpers/get-app-base-info.js index e6279cf52f0ad921e690165d1e588e387e0de781..0beb207af51ceca9ace6e97b114645e28050fbaf 100644 --- a/src/platforms/mp-weixin/helpers/get-app-base-info.js +++ b/src/platforms/mp-weixin/helpers/get-app-base-info.js @@ -7,7 +7,7 @@ export default { const _hostName = getHostName(result) - const hostLanguage = language.replace('_', '-') + const hostLanguage = (language || '').replace('_', '-') result = sortObject(Object.assign(result, { appId: process.env.UNI_APP_ID,